We wrote some enthusiastic words about Matz Patrick earlier this summer, and for good reason. ‘Augustine’ felt particularly poignant and intimate, a “hazy, elegant piece drenched in introspection and nostalgia”, as we eloquently declared. It was immediately clear that Patrick is not your average upcoming artist; his music benefits from an extraordinary evocative factor, the sort of material that aids heartfelt reflection and vulnerability. In a world as dark as ours, one can see how such qualities might be deeply needed.

‘cowboy blues’ follows the same lyrical philosophy, further advancing Patrick’s catalogue in a positive direction. Released just last week, the record unveils a web of intimate, acoustic-driven sections and epic, cinematic-esque counterpoints. Matz Patrick’s vocals are the cherry on the cake, here unveiling a tale of raw self-reflection and gentle escapism. Compared to its predecessor, ‘cowboy blues’ enjoys a stronger array of melodies, earmarking the song as a true emotive standout.

Delving deeper into the creative ethos that propels the song, Matz explains: “‘cowboy blues’ is the release of my own insecurities and doubts when it comes to making music. The lyrics allude to a relationship, but it’s just as much about my relationship to making music and finding myself as an artist. This song feels cinematic and uncertain, like it could take off at any moment but still returns to an intimate place of comfort.”
